| Model | Easy/Quick Install Face Fastened |
| Core | A2 mineral-filled (≈90% inorganic) |
| Thickness | 4 mm standard; 3–6 mm optional |
| Aluminum skins | ≈0.5 mm 3003/5005 alloy each side |
| Width / Length | 1250 / 1500 mm; up to ≈6000 mm length |
| Finish | PVDF 70% Kynar 500 or FEVE; RAL/metallic/woodgrain |
| Fire | Target EN 13501-1 A2-s1,d0; ASTM E84 Class A (assembly governs compliance) |
| Thermal movement | Aluminum ≈23×10⁻⁶/K; allow slotted fixings |
| Fixing | Face-fastened rivets/screws; color-matched heads |

Actual code compliance sits with the wall assembly. Ask for third-party reports (EN 13501-1 A2-s1,d0, ASTM E84) and, where required, system testing like NFPA 285. Also look for ISO 9001/14001 at the plant—small detail, big signal.
